AP reporting shows Iran war-driven fuel price spikes are pushing millions of children out of school. UNICEF projects up to 23.4 million more children may fall into poverty by end of 2026, with 80% in Africa and Asia. For EdTech, the crisis signals urgent demand for offline, low-bandwidth learning continuity in fragile settings.
